'American Idol': Katy Perry's 'hairy legs' made an appearance after Cassandra Coleman and Ryan Tedder's duet

Cassandra Coleman was the second to perform in the Top 24 rounds and collaborated with Ryan Tedder on 'Too Late' giving Katy 'full body chills'

Ginger-haired singer Cassandra Coleman was the second performer from the Top 24 lineup to take the stage during the All-Star duets and solo performances with the song 'Apologize'. For those who don't know, Cassandra auditioned for this season with One Republic's 'Apologize'. This was the first song written by frontman Ryan Tedder for the band's debut album 'Dreaming Out Loud' and just like the original, Cassandra made it truly special by putting her own spin on it. 

Cassandra received the honor of performing the song once again but this time with Ryan Tedder accompanying her while she did so. Cassandra was excited as well as nervous after discovering that she was partnering with Tedder for her celebrity duet performance. He did ask her about her audition performance to the song but she was quick to request "never google it please."

Cassandra was a superstar even before she came on the show. She has a huge following on the Smule app and her voice has the capability of invoking some of the deeply buried feelings of her listeners. She once again wielded magic on the stage during her duet with Tedder who himself was in his element with his famed big noted and crazy runs. 

Cassandra's fascinating performance helped her to receive a lot of appreciation and love from the judges. Lionel Richie said that she was a "dream come true" but at the same time advised her to have a little fun with her performance and not "try to concentrate" so much because it showed on her face and did take away a little from her performance, in his opinion.

The best compliment Cassandra received was from Katy Perry who said her voice was "a spiritual experience and otherworldly." Katy didn't stop at that and mentioned that she was a mother and she had stopped shaving her legs. Elaborating further on why she was bringing these details up, Katy said "the hair on my leg grew an inch and a half so full-body chills." To prove her point a little further, she whipped her legs on the table and fellow judge Luke Bryan confirmed that her legs were indeed hairy.
